Govt revamps National Security Advisory Board after Pahalgam attack
short by Daisy Mowke / on Wednesday, 30 April, 2025
The Government has revamped the National Security Advisory Board. Former R&AW chief Alok Joshi has been appointed as its Chairman. Six core members have also been inducted into the board, which includes former Western Air Commander Air Marshal PM Sinha and former Southern Army Commander Lt Gen AK Singh. The decision comes in the aftermath of the Pahalgam terror attack.
